Key findings
Tribunal's reasoningEmployment Judge Morris, sitting alone at a remote hearing on 3 December 2021, held that none of Miss Steadman's complaints was well-founded and dismissed each one. The judgment specifically rejected her complaint that New Key Support Limited failed to give the notice of termination she said was due under her contract of employment.
Claims and outcomes
4 findings recorded| Claim type | Issue or finding | Outcome | Protected characteristic | Award |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Breach of contract | Complaint that the respondent failed to give the notice of termination said to be due under the contract of employment. | Dismissed | — | — |
| Holiday pay | Complaint under Regulation 14 of the Working Time Regulations 1998 for payment in respect of accrued but untaken holiday at termination. | Dismissed | — | — |
| Unlawful deduction from wages | Complaint under section 23 of the Employment Rights Act 1996 alleging unauthorised deductions from wages and arrears of pay. | Dismissed | — | — |
| Other | Complaint that the claimant was entitled to compensation for loss of earnings; no separate statutory head was identified in the judgment. | Dismissed | — | — |
